How to install a hammer drive pin anchor?
Drill a hole in masonry to the anchor's diameter and depth. Insert the APPROVED VENDOR anchor into the hole, then strike the pin with a hammer until the head is flush. The expanding sleeve locks the anchor in place. Always wear eye protection and follow standard safety practices for masonry fastening.
